Timeline

2020

Weathers was hired prior to the 2020 season by the Cincinnati Reds as a rehabilitation coach and Arizona League pitching coach.

2017

On April 20, 2017, Weathers signed with the Fargo-Moorhead RedHawks of the American Association of Independent Professional Baseball. He was released on December 15, 2017.

2014

On May 26, 2014, Weathers signed a minor league deal with the Tampa Bay Rays.

On December 31, 2014, Weathers signed a minor league deal with the Cleveland Indians.

2013

Weathers signed a minor league deal with the San Francisco Giants in December 2013. He was released in March 2014.

2012

On March 13, 2012, Weathers was outrighted to the minor leagues and opened the 2012 season with the AA Tennessee Smokies.

2011

On December 8, 2011, Weathers was traded along with Ian Stewart to the Chicago Cubs for Tyler Colvin and DJ LeMahieu.

2008

On October 31, 2008, Weathers underwent Tommy John surgery to repair his pitching elbow. He was added to the Rockies' 40 man roster after the 2010 season.

Weathers pitched for the United States national baseball team in the 2008 Summer Olympics, winning the Bronze medal. He pitched in three games, recording a save in Match #28 against Japan.

2007

Weathers was drafted by the Colorado Rockies with the 8th overall pick of the 2007 amateur draft and signed a contract on June 18, 2007, with a $1.8 million signing bonus.

Weathers has two power offerings and durability, as evidenced by back-to-back outings over an early February 2007 weekend.

1985

Casey Brixton Weathers (born June 10, 1985) is an American professional baseball former pitcher and current coach. He was drafted 8th overall in the 2007 Major League Baseball Draft by the Colorado Rockies. He played in college for the Vanderbilt Commodores.
